  • Question: What is the Robert Sorby H9082 - Stebcentre 1/2 Inch MT2 used for?

    Answer: The Robert Sorby H9082 - Stebcentre is primarily designed for woodturners. It allows for smoother turning by providing a secure grip on the wood piece while minimizing vibrations. This tool is especially effective for creating bowls, spindles, and other fine wooden items. Its unique steb design creates a safe and steady hold, allowing you to work confidently and achieve a professional finish.
  • Question: How does the Stebcentre 1/2 Inch MT2 compare to other centers?

    Answer: The Stebcentre 1/2 Inch MT2 offers distinct advantages over traditional drive centers, particularly in terms of grip and alignment. Its stepped design enables it to catch the wood securely without excessive force, reducing the risk of damage to the wood. Users frequently report better performance in terms of stability, especially during intricate turning projects, making it a preferred choice among professionals and hobbyists alike.
  • Question: Can the Robert Sorby H9082 fit on all lathe models?

    Answer: The Robert Sorby H9082 - Stebcentre is designed with a Morse Taper 2 (MT2) fit, making it compatible with most lathes that accept an MT2 tailstock. This compatibility allows users to efficiently switch between different lathes without needing multiple centers. Always check your lathe specifications to ensure proper fit for optimal performance.

Robert Sor Accessories ‎LSTB250 Editorial Review

The Robert Sorby H9082 Stebcentre 12 Inch MT2 has garnered a positive reception among woodturning enthusiasts, illustrating its popularity and effectiveness. Users have praised these drive centers for their exceptional craftsmanship and design, Consistent with the high standards associated with Robert Sorby tools. Customers appreciate the ease of use, noting that they do not require excessive force to insert them into wood blanks, and they perform reliably without compromising quality. Many reviewers have found the product particularly advantageous for various projects, including turning Christmas ornaments, highlighting its versatility. The small diameter of the center has been beneficial for delicate tasks, and users have noted its effectiveness for offset turning. Overall, the Stebcentre is recommended by several users, emphasizing its outstanding performance and reliability in satisfying turning needs. **
